Reply:

What is in the enclosure is essentially an IDE drive, but as opposed to being PATA, it is a 7200 RPM/16MB SATA Caviar from WD.

"Both SATA and PATA drives are IDE (Integrated Drive Electronics) drives, although IDE is often misused to indicate PATA drives."
